However, for NFL, I know the Hilton has a large theatre they turn into several giant big screens. It's really cool and smoke free. I don't know if they do this for college games or not.
There's also a 'locals' casino called Sam's Town off the strip. It's very nice with movie theatres and resteraunts etc. all within the casino. They have an awesome sports book with like 15 huge big screens. If you have a car I'd try that. They do have a shuttle to the strip but I have no idea where on the strip you'd need to go to catch it. Next time I go to Vegas I'm going to try and stay there, though I don't know what it runs compared to the other stuff.
Every major casino on the strip has a sports book with enough TV's to show all the games. But usually only a couple big screens, meaning the Gophers get relegated to the little TV in the corner. And if you don't smoke it's usually pretty uncomfortable.
ESPN Zone is OK, but the food is over-rated and they usually have a minimum amount per hour that you have to order. I'd go elsewhere.
Also, if you're there before 1 AM or so on Friday night, and you want to bet, do it then. First, you won't feel like getting up at 8 AM to go place wagers, and even if you make it there in time, there's always a mad rush at about 8:50 to get bets in on the early games.
